i bought the Double button Appliance Wall Switch today (my first :)) with the 4808 (plcbus <> X10 converter) the rest in my house is x10 (and a home control box) now i try to program the wall switch but i doesn't work. maby somewhone can tell me how i have to program the wall switch??

PLCBUS Double button Appliance Wall Switch

Posted: Sat Nov 15, 2008 3:31 pm
by Digit
1.
Take off the frontplate (the glass thing)

2.
Now you will see something like this: http://www.hekkers.net/albums/Domotica/ ... _7102.html

3.
At the bottom there are 4 small buttons: 2 for the switch (the outer 2), 2 for programming (the inner 2).

4.
Hold down 1 of the 2 inner buttons >5 seconds. Now you've completed step 1 for programming the switch as described in the manual. :-) Follow-up from there. If you don't have a manual, just let me know.

now it works :) if a change the status in my home control box then the lights (led's) on the wall switch change.
but if a change the status of the wall switch (example to "on") then the status in my home control box doesn't change. (the 4808 don't respons eather) do you have a idea?

PLCBUS Double button Appliance Wall Switch

Posted: Sat Nov 15, 2008 3:58 pm
by Digit
PLCBUS switches don't put local changes on the powerline.
